Hey, soon as I'm done the Hawker Hurricane, everyone can send in their orders for a non-flying replica, I'll gladly charge way less than $68,000. OK, not waaaay less, but a lot less! I told the Aviation museum, for $10,000, you'll get a museum quality replica Hurricane. For $20,000, a flying museum quality replica Hurricane. Building to the RAA specifications isn't all that difficult, just gotta do the reading. Powerplant is the big issue, you can fly a wooden replica spitfire on 300 HP, so a Jag V-12 (it's been done by Clive DuCros), and you're good to go. If you wanted full scale performance, then you're looking at Allison power, Merlins are just to pricey. Labour is the issue, but, having 25 years now in the CF, I'm getting very close to being able to retire, and live on part-time or low-wage income to support my RC and full-scale flying habits. Once I'm retired guys, I'd happily open up Dave's warbird factory, and I'd have a ton of very skilled military techs that would love to work part-time on the job. That's why the Stormbirds project at Paine Fd in Seattle was so successful, all the guys that built the 5 Me-262's were boeing guys, either retired, or working part-time for the fun of building them. Hmm, how about $80,000 for a Mossie? I'd kill to do a full scale mosquito! The Me-262 would be high on the wishlist as well!
